About Pret

Pret is an international on-the-go food and drink retailer founded in 1986. Our purpose is to make every day a little bit brighter, through organic coffee, freshly prepared food, and exceptional customer service to millions of people. Pret runs hundreds of shops across the UK, France, USA, and Hong Kong, with additional shops run by franchise partners around the world. Pret is transforming from a bricks-and-mortar focussed retailer to a truly customer-centric digital business with a leading consumer brand that aims to stand for more than just ‘freshly made, healthy food, to go’. The Role

The Data Governance Manager will play a critical role in establishing and embedding global data governance standards across Pret’s markets, ensuring the data that drives insights, reporting, and decision-making is accurate, trusted, and consistent. Reporting to the Global Director of BI and Business Systems, you will be responsible for managing Pret’s global data taxonomy and acting as the gatekeeper for data governance policies and approval workflows. This includes championing the use of the taxonomy, ensuring it remains up to date, and embedding data governance frameworks that align with Pret’s business objectives.

Working collaboratively with stakeholders across Pret’s global markets, technical teams, and business functions, you will create a culture of accountability and excellence around data. This is an exciting opportunity to drive data governance strategy within a forward-thinking, data-driven organisation.

Responsibilities

  • Own and manage Pret’s global data taxonomy and common data model, ensuring it is accurate, up to date, and adopted across all markets.
  • Act as the gatekeeper for data approval workflows, ensuring all changes adhere to governance standards and align with business needs.
  • Develop, implement, and embed a robust data governance framework, including policies, processes, and controls to ensure the quality, availability, and security of data.
  • Work with global stakeholders to standardise data definitions, documentation, and data flows across Pret’s systems.
  • Collaborate with technical teams to map data lineage and ensure compliance with privacy regulations.
  • Conduct regular data audits to monitor compliance with data governance policies, proactively addressing issues to improve data quality.
  • Establish and monitor KPIs related to data governance, including data capture, quality, and availability.
  • Collaborate with global business units, including Operations, Finance, HR, and IT, to align governance initiatives with strategic goals.
  • Promote data literacy across the organisation by educating teams on the value of data governance, taxonomy, and best practices.
  • Drive data quality initiatives, identifying and resolving issues with completeness, accuracy, and timeliness of data.
  • Support the democratisation of data, enabling self-service access through tools, improved documentation, and knowledge sharing.
  • Champion a data-first culture, advocating for best practices and driving engagement across Pret’s markets and franchise partners.
